This program is a Mandelbrot set viewer. Learn more about the Mandelbrot Set here. In this program, there are 4 sliders controllable by the user: max iterations, zoom, horizontal offset, and vertical offset. Since the mandelbrot set requires the use of a recursive function, it needs to be iterated several times, which is why there is a max iterations slider. The higher the number of max iterations is, the more precise the visual becomes, but high values can lead to performance issues. Use the zoom slider to zoom in and out of the fractal, use the horizontal offset slider to move left and right of the fractal, and use the vertical offset slider to move up and down the fractal. These sliders are very sensitive, so do small changes at a time.
